HS Code for Lifeboats and Rescue Equipment

Introduction

In the world of international trade and logistics, understanding the correct HS (Harmonized System) codes is crucial for smooth customs clearance and compliance. This is especially true for critical items like lifeboats and rescue equipment, which play a vital role in maritime safety. In this comprehensive guide, we'll explore the HS codes for these essential emergency gear and safety boats, as well as discuss the importance of proper classification for rescue tools.

Understanding HS Codes

Before diving into the specific codes for lifeboats and rescue equipment, let's briefly review what HS codes are and why they matter:

  • HS codes are part of the Harmonized System, a standardized numerical method of classifying traded products.
  • They consist of six digits and are used by customs authorities worldwide to identify products for duties, taxes, and regulations.
  • Correct HS code classification ensures proper tariff treatment and compliance with import/export regulations.

HS Codes for Lifeboats and Rescue Equipment

Lifeboats and Life-saving Crafts

The primary HS code for lifeboats and similar life-saving crafts is:

8906.00 - Other vessels, including warships and lifeboats other than rowing boats

This category includes various types of lifeboats and rescue boats designed for emergency situations at sea. It's important to note that this code covers motorized lifeboats and those with more advanced propulsion systems.

Inflatable Life Rafts

For inflatable life rafts, which are often part of a ship's emergency equipment, the relevant HS code is:

8907.10 - Inflatable rafts

This classification covers various types of inflatable life rafts used in maritime emergencies.

Other Rescue Equipment

For other types of rescue equipment and safety gear, several HS codes may apply:

  • 6307.20 - Life jackets and life belts
  • 9020.00 - Other breathing appliances and gas masks (including emergency escape breathing devices)
  • 8526.91 - Radio navigational aid apparatus (including emergency position-indicating radio beacons)

Importance of Correct Classification

Proper classification of lifeboats and rescue equipment is critical for several reasons:

  1. Safety Compliance: Ensures that vital safety equipment meets international standards and regulations.
  2. Duty Rates: Correct classification can affect the applicable import/export duties.
  3. Expedited Clearance: Properly classified emergency gear may be eligible for expedited customs processing.
  4. Statistical Accuracy: Helps in maintaining accurate trade statistics for safety equipment.

Challenges in Classifying Rescue Equipment

Classifying rescue equipment can be challenging due to:

  • Technological Advancements: New innovations in rescue technology may not fit neatly into existing categories.
  • Multi-functional Equipment: Some rescue tools serve multiple purposes, making classification complex.
  • Varying International Standards: Different countries may have slightly different interpretations of HS codes for certain equipment.
